Adalbert I of Winterthur (* around 960; † September 8, 1030 ) was Count of Winterthur . He was the son of Liutfried II von Winterthur and came from the noble family of Udalrichingen . His brother was Werner von Kyburg .

His younger son Liutfred (* around 980) became master of Bürgeln . It is believed that Werner I. von Winterthur (* around 1000; † 1040) was his son. Werner I. was Gaugraf in Hessengau from 1024 and inherited Adalbert in 1030 as Count of Winterthur.
